
This product, the Nix Electronic Lice Comb, is generally eligible for FSA reimbursement. Lice treatment products, including electronic lice combs, are typically considered eligible expenses for FSA reimbursement as they are used for medical purposes to treat and remove lice and their eggs from hair. However, it is always recommended to check with your specific FSA provider for their guidelines and requirements regarding lice treatment products.

From the number one pediatrician-recommended lice removal brand.* Nix Electric Lice Removal Comb kills and removes lice and eggs (nits) from head hair. It contains no chemicals or pesticides and kills lice when they come in contact with the comb teeth. Featuring a LED lice indicator light, the Nix Electronic Lice Comb identifies and removes lice and eggs (nits) with a fine tooth and cleaning brush. Treatment should be repeated over the course of 10 days to ensure all lice have been killed. For maximum effectiveness, repeat the treatment every 2-3 days.
